American Association of Endodontists Honors its Military Membership with Social Media Tribute

CHICAGO – The American Association of Endodontists is expressing its gratitude to members who have served in the U.S. Armed Forces by launching a month-long social media campaign this November.

“The AAE greatly appreciates the many brave men and women who are serving and have served in our armed forces throughout the world,” said Executive Director Kenneth Widelka. “Our nation’s veterans selflessly answer the call to protect our freedom, and it is especially important for our organization to recognize our own members who have served.”

Throughout the month of November, the AAE will be “saluting” members who have served in the military with social media posts spotlighting their service records and dental practices. The social media posts will feature special themed graphics with each service member’s photo, accompanied by a short biography and links to his or her practice website or homepage. About the American Association of Endodontists

The American Association of Endodontists, headquartered in Chicago, represents more than 8,00 members worldwide. Endodontics is one of nine dental specialties formally recognized by the American Dental Association. The AAE, founded in 1943, is dedicated to excellence in the art and science of endodontics and to the highest standard of patient care. The Association inspires its members to pursue professional advancement and personal fulfillment through education, research, advocacy, leadership, communication and service.
